Yes, the university offer two-year MA programme in multiple specialisations. Some of the specialisations in which the course is available are Sociology, Political Science, Economics, etc. The course carries a total of 64 credits. In addition, the course is divided into four semester and there are 16 credits each semester. Admission to this PG-level course is entrance-based.
There are over 965 seats for MA courses. The seat reservation policy is carried out as per a set of rules. Reservation of seats in various programmes of study for candidates belonging to Scheduled Caste (SC), Scheduled Tribe (ST), Other Backward Classes (Non Creamy Layer (NCL) and Economically Weaker Sections (EWS) category is 15%, 7.5%, 27% and 10%, respectively. As per the provisions of Rights of Persons with Disabilities (PWD) Act, 2016, not less than 5% seats are reserved for Persons with Benchmark Disabilities.

Both JNU and DU offer a two-year full-time MCA course at the postgraduate level. However, the University of Delhi is more popular for its undergraduate courses and Jawaharlal Nehru University is popular for its postgraduate courses. However, Delhi University's median package offered to the MCA students was a bit higher than JNU. Further, during JNU PG placements 2023, the median package offered was INR 9.5 LPA, whereas, the median package stood at INR 16 LPA for DU MCA students.

JNU Delhi does not accept the Central University Entrance Test (CUET-UG) for admission to the BTech courses. To be eligible for JNU BTech admission, candidates must have a valid JEE Main score. The final selection is based on JoSAA counselling process. The JoSAA counselling is usually held in the month of September. This year, there will be six rounds of seat allotment.

Jawaharlal Nehru University offers BTech through School of Engineering in a full-time mode covering two specialisations, including Computer Science and Engineering and Electronics and Communication Engineering. JNU admission to BTech is based on JEE Main scores, follwed by the counselling process. JNU cutoff 2024 has been released for admission to the BTech courses. Based on the Round 1 JEE Main cutoff 2024, the closing rank for CSE was 22669 for the General category students under the AII India Quota.
Candidates can refer to the table below to check out the category-wise JNU cutoff 2024 for BTech in CSE course.
| Categories | Round 1 CSE Cutoff 2024 |
|---|---|
| General | 22669 |
| OBC | 10003 |
| SC | 4379 |
| ST | 2165 |
| EWS | 4260 |
| PWD | 75 |

Yes, candidates can get admission in BSc at JNU with 60% marks in Class 12. Candidates wishing to get admission in BSc in Ayurveda Biology should have passed Class 12 with at least 45% marks. Admission is offered based on score in CUET UG.
